Battlefied Chess 96 is played on a 12x8 board and includes two new pieces--Archer and Catapult.
In medieval times, waring castles were far apart and their armies had to travel
long distances to arrive at the opposing castle. Then they had to fight from a
battlefield to enter the opposing castle. They could not defend their own castle
while in the opposing castle. Thus Battlefield Chess only allows the pieces to
enter the opponents castle (the starting area of the pieces behind the purple lines)
from the battlefield. The area between the purple lines (i.e., the four rows between
the Pawns) is the battlefield. |
